SEATTLE - If you're in the market for a boat (or if money's tight and you just want to dream a little), the Seattle Boat Show, billed as the largest boat show on the West Coast, is the place to go.

The event runs Friday, Jan. 23 through Saturday, Feb. 1 down at the Qwest Field Event Center and South Lake Union (get directions here).

Tickets

  • Adults - $10
  • Youth (ages 11-17) - $5
  • Children (10 and under) - Free
  • 3-Day Flex Pass - $18
  • Purchase tickets online and get free parking and other freebies.

Hours

  • Monday through Thursday - Noon to 8 p.m.
  • Friday - Noon to 9 p.m.
  • Saturday - 10 a.m. to 9 p.m.
  • Sunday - 10 a.m. to 6 p.m.
